Ingrid Korenjak has been working in labour and employment law since 2004. She was admitted as an attorney in 2009 and quickly advanced to partner at a renowned Vienna business law firm before co-founding the boutique practice Kinner Korenjak LAW, which focuses exclusively on labour and employment law in Vienna, Austria.
With more than 20 years of experience, she advises national and international companies on restructurings, working practices, remuneration schemes, terminations, HR compliance, pensions advice, and data protection issues, and also represents clients before court. Known for her solution-oriented, business-minded approach and discretion, Ingrid is trusted by executives, board members, and corporations across a wide range of industries.
Ingrid Korenjak specializes in labour and employment law with a strong focus on both contentious and non-contentious mandates. Her expertise spans collective and individual labour law, restructurings, working practices, remuneration schemes, pension schemes, HR compliance, and termination of labour contracts.
As a certified Data Protection Officer, she also provides specialized advice at the intersection of labour law and data protection, particularly in handling sensitive employee data. She is recognized for her practical, business-focused strategies and ability to deliver clear, effective solutions tailored to each client’s needs.

Ingrid Korenjak studied law at the University of Graz, Austria where she earned her Mag.iur. degree, before expanding her expertise with a postgraduate course in European Law at the Danube University Krems, Austria, graduating as Akademischer Europarechtsexperte.
In 2008, Ingrid Korenjak completed her doctorate in law (Dr. iur.) with a dissertation on “Welfare Institutions according to the Labour Constitution Act”, underlining her early focus on labour law. In addition, she is a certified Data Protection Officer (DPO), enabling her to advise clients at the intersection of employment law and data protection.
